Mixed reviews as B.C. significantly rolls back drug decriminalization

Mayors hail decision by B.C. NDP, while Harm Reduction Nurses Association accuses of circumventing injunction

CBC News

Plans to significantly roll back British Columbia's controversial drug decriminalization pilot are being met with mixed reviews from municipal leaders and those working on the frontline of the province's toxic drug crisis.

On Friday, Premier David Eby announced his NDP government will work directly with Health Canada to amend the rules of the pilot and recriminalize drug use in public spaces including parks, public transit and hospitals.
